Can I claim tax back for work boots?
Generally the answer is no. Cra provides a Working income tax credit and an $1,127 Canada Employment amount, so they don't look kindly on claims of that nature. Having said that, though, a large number of self-employed people input work boots under safety equipment, which is more generic. An employee, has not got that leeway.
